Who we areEvoca Group is a world-leading producer of professional coffee and vending machines for out-of-home consumption, anchored in more than 90 years of coffee and vending heritage. Together, our broad portfolio of brands offers a complete range of products to bring great coffee and vending products to our ~10,000 customers — serving consumers across hotels, restaurants, office buildings, public spaces, and more.
OpportunityWe are looking for an HR Junior – Reporting & Digital Processes.The objective of the position is to support the HR function in the development, management, and consolidation of digital HR processes, ensuring data accuracy, reliable HR reporting, system integration, and operational support for HR administrative activities. The role is data-driven, process-oriented, and focused on continuous improvement through digital tools and systems.
Your responsibilities will be:HR Reporting & Data ManagementPreparation and regular update of HR reports (headcount, turnover, absences, labor costs, HR KPIs).Collection, normalization, and validation of HR data from multiple systems.Support in the development of HR dashboards and management indicators.Ensuring data quality, consistency, and GDPR compliance.
HR Systems & Digital ProcessesSupport in the development and maintenance of cross-functional HR processes within HR systems.Collaboration on digital workflows (onboarding, MBO, leave management, business travel, expense reports).Support in system testing and first-level troubleshooting activities.Drafting of process documentation and user manuals.
Personnel Administration & PayrollSupport to HR administrative activities.Preparation of payroll-related data (employee master data, contractual changes, variable compensation).Support in payroll reconciliation checks and main pay components.Application of basic labor law and contractual principles.
To be successful in this role you'll need to have:Bachelor's degree in Economics, Political Science, Human Resources, or a specific ITS qualification.Strong Excel skills, familiarity with HRIS and reporting tools, and basic knowledge of payroll processes and labor law.High interest in digitalization and data analysis, with an analytical, structured, and process-oriented mindset.Precision, reliability, good communication and interpersonal skills, proactive attitude, and strong willingness to learn.Fluency in Italian and English
Nice to have:Previous experience or internship in HR, reporting, administration, or digital HR processesTraining or knowledge in HR Analytics and/or Digital HR will be considered a plusExperience with HR dashboards, HR analytics tools, or process automation initiatives
